深度案例解析:Python新手如何用Cursor AI从零打造「我的音乐盒」桌面程序
在AI技术革新编程范式的当下,Cursor作为智能编程助手,以对话式开发模式显著降低技术门槛。本案例将通过Python新手开发者的完整实战过程,拆解Cursor在桌面程序开发中从需求分析到功能落地的全链路应用,为技术从业者提供可复用的AI开发经验。
2025年05月14日
在AI技术革新编程范式的当下,Cursor作为智能编程助手,以对话式开发模式显著降低技术门槛。本案例将通过Python新手开发者的完整实战过程,拆解Cursor在桌面程序开发中从需求分析到功能落地的全链路应用,为技术从业者提供可复用的AI开发经验。
2025年05月14日
目标:像使用魔法传声筒和镜子一样,学会让电脑听你的话(输入)和展示结果(输出),成为人机交互小能手!
2025年05月14日
人工智能正在突破单一模态的局限,多模态大模型将重塑人机交互的边界。本文将带您深入探索视觉-语音-文本联合建模的完整技术栈,从工业级架构设计到部署优化策略,揭秘下一代人机系统的核心技术。
2025年05月14日
“同事小王最近不对劲——天天准时下班,代码却写得飞快!上周他竟用Python+DeepSeek接私单,三天赚了半个月工资!
原来2025年的程序员早就不卷了,学会让AI当‘编程小秘书’,摸鱼赚钱两不误!
2025年05月14日
相信许多小伙伴都玩过数字炸弹游戏,就是指在一定数字范围(一般是整数,不包含边界)里,一个玩家选中一个数字当作炸弹,其余玩家在这个范围含数字,每次只要没猜中炸弹数字,则根据玩家猜的数字缩小范围,直至其中一个玩家猜中炸弹数字,游戏结束。
在这里,我们可以尝试用Python编程的思想来拆解游戏过程(纯属无聊),核心主要为以下两个问题:
(1)数字炸弹的产生
(2)如何缩小范围
第一个问题很简单,可以使用random模块随机生成,需要注意的是数字炸弹不包含边界,randint函数可以生成指定范围的整数,但包含边界,所以需要做一下处理。本人是采用循环的方法,将生成的不符合要求的数字炸弹过滤掉;第二个问题是更为核心的问题,不断缩小范围,我们容易想到用while循环,最后猜中数字break跳出循环,游戏结束。
2025年05月14日
小白:(挠头)我写Python程序时,如何读取键盘输入的内容呢?
专家:(微笑)这就要用到input功能了,它能轻松实现人机交互,接下来我给你详细讲讲!
input函数是Python中用于获取用户输入的内置函数,它会暂停程序的执行,等待用户在控制台输入内容,用户按下回车键后,输入的内容会作为
2025年05月14日
Java作为"一次编写,到处运行"的跨平台语言,其底层运行机制构建在精密的虚拟机体系之上。本文将深入剖析Java代码从编写到执行的完整生命周期,揭示JVM(Java Virtual Machine)如何将抽象的高级语言转化为计算机可执行的指令。
2025年05月14日
在当今这个快速变化、高度信息化的时代,软件系统和业务流程的复杂性日益增加。规则引擎,逐渐成为了企业数字化转型中的关键角色。相信大家肯定多多少少在工作中或者各种文章里面都有过听说,但是很多同学肯定还没有真正的了解规则引擎。今天部长结合JVS规则引擎在这里给大家介绍一下什么是规则引擎。
Powered By Z-BlogPHP 1.7.4